Residential Hardscaping in Fairfield County, CT
Residential hardscaping services encompass a variety of durable, attractive features designed to enhance outdoor living spaces. Typical projects include installing patios, walkways, driveways, retaining walls, and outdoor fireplaces. These features not only improve the functionality of a property but also add visual appeal and value. Homeowners often seek guidance on selecting materials, understanding the scope of work, and ensuring the hardscape complements existing landscape elements. Clarifying project goals, budget considerations, and site conditions can help property owners make informed decisions before requesting services.
Before proceeding with a hardscaping project, property owners should consider factors such as the intended use of the space, maintenance requirements, and long-term durability. It is helpful to understand the different materials available, their suitability for specific applications, and how they will withstand local weather conditions. Additionally, knowing the potential impact on drainage and existing landscaping can influence design choices. Gathering information on design ideas and desired aesthetics can facilitate a smooth planning process and ensure the finished hardscape aligns with the property's overall look.

Common Residential Hardscaping Jobs
Patio installation - creates functional outdoor spaces for entertaining and relaxation.
Walkway construction - enhances curb appeal and provides safe, durable paths around the property.
Retaining walls - helps manage slopes and prevents soil erosion while adding visual interest.
Driveway paving - improves access and increases the aesthetic appeal of the property entrance.
Outdoor kitchen areas - provides convenient spaces for cooking and outdoor dining experiences.
Fire pits and seating areas - creates inviting outdoor gathering spots for family and guests.
Residential Hardscaping Questions
What types of residential hardscaping projects are common? Typical projects include patios, walkways, driveways, retaining walls, and outdoor living spaces designed to enhance functionality and curb appeal.
What materials are used in residential hardscaping? Common materials include natural stone, pavers, concrete, brick, and gravel, chosen for durability and aesthetic appeal.
How does hardscaping improve property value? Well-designed hardscaping adds visual interest, extends outdoor living areas, and can boost overall property appeal and market value.
What should homeowners consider before starting a hardscaping project? Factors include the property's layout, drainage, material choices, and how the space will be used for outdoor activities.
